The submitter has given permission to the USGenWeb Archives to store the file permanently for free access. ************************************************************************ Magrill-Moore Cemetery EST. 1881 This cemetery is located on West Cotton Street in Longview across from the soccer fields. It is enclosed in a white iron fence and is fairly well kept. When you enter the front gate all the graves are located to the left side of the cemetery. Read by Sharon Pierce & Elaine Martin, 4-12-2000. Sr. Oct. 18, 1886 Feb. 20, 1973 Footstone - Dick There are numerous flat stones with no writing and spaces between graves. These APPEAR to be markers for future graves or known graves with no headstones. There are three unreadable stones and 1 broken stone.
